Compare with Definitions

Timely

Occurring at a suitable or opportune time; well-timed.

Timeous

Timely.

Timely

In time; opportunely.

Timeous

In sufficient time; timely

Timely

Done at the proper time or within the proper time limits; prompt.

Timeous

Timely; seasonable.

Timely

Happening or appearing at the proper time.

Timely

(obsolete) Keeping time or measure.

Timely

(archaic) In good time; early, quickly.

Timely

(obsolete) At the right time; seasonably.

Timely

(legal) In compliance with applicable time limits.

Timely

Being or occurring in good time; sufficiently early; seasonable.

Timely

Keeping time or measure.

Timely

Early; soon; in good season.
Timely advised, the coming evil shun.
Thanks to you,That called me timelier than my purpose hither,For I have gained by it.

Timely

Before a time limit expires;
The timely filing of his income tax return

Timely

Done or happening at the appropriate or proper time;
A timely warning
With timely treatment the patient has a good chance of recovery
A seasonable time for discussion
The book's publication was well timed

Timely

At an opportune time;
Your letter arrived apropos
